E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
leetcode219
LeetCode220——存在重复元素III
原题链接:https://leetcode-cn.com/problems/contains-duplicate-iii/description/题目描述:知识点:二叉搜索树、滑动窗口法思路:滑动窗口法在
LeetCode219
清風逐尘乀
·
2020-08-10 00:18
LeetCode题解
LeetCode 219.Contains Duplicate II
同时也是今年第一篇文章:
LeetCode219
题解说说LeetCode作为大名鼎鼎的面试刷题网站,最近也出了中文版,如果之前没有了解过的童鞋,建议去网站看看,里面有各大互联网公司的算法面试题,包括谷歌,
blue_zy
·
2019-02-12 00:08
算法与数据结构
LeetCode219
——存在重复元素II
我的LeetCode代码仓:https://github.com/617076674/LeetCode原题链接:https://leetcode-cn.com/problems/contains-duplicate-ii/description/题目描述:知识点:哈希表、滑动窗口法思路:滑动窗口法本题是LeetCode217——存在重复元素的加强版,由于题目要求i和j的绝对值最大为k,因此我们需要
清風逐尘乀
·
2019-02-04 16:05
LeetCode题解
LeetCode
哈希表
滑动窗口法
存在重复元素II
Leetcode219
存在重复元素II
题目给定一个整数数组和一个整数k,判断数组中是否存在两个不同的索引i和j,使得nums[i]=nums[j],并且i和j的差的绝对值最大为k。方法:对于这个题目,感觉自己蠢到爆了,因为要找数字A的k范围内相等的数字,所以刚开始一直想的事A左边k个,右边k个,在两个k范围内找。然而可以对于每个nums[i]都去看左边的k范围内是否存在相等的数即可。所有左右找的题,都可以化为找左边。然后从头开始遍历。
一天进步一点点
·
2018-10-15 21:40
编程学习
java学习
leetcode
LeetCode 219--- Contains Duplicate II
题目链接:
LeetCode219
—ContainsDuplicateII题目大意:判断给定数组中是否存在索引序号相差最大为k的两个相等的项使用一个哈希表的思路即可轻松解决,实现代码如下: publicclassProblem219
baidu_33893880
·
2016-12-23 15:00
LeetCode
算法
LeetCode219
:Contains Duplicate II
Givenanarrayofintegersandanintegerk,findoutwhethertheretherearetwodistinctindicesiandjinthearraysuchthatnums[i]=nums[j]andthedifferencebetweeniandjisatmostk.直接使用循环时间复杂度为O(N*k),使用stl中的基于红黑树实现的map能减少循环的
u012501459
·
2015-06-02 17:00
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他